Swagger本身是一个API文档生成和测试工具,它支持多种数据格式来描述和测试API接口。这些格式主要包括:
JSON:Swagger规范文件通常采用JSON格式编写,这是一种轻量级的数据交换格式,易于人阅读和编写,同时也易于机器解析和生成。
YAML:除了JSON,Swagger也支持YAML格式。YAML是一种人类可读的数据序列化标准,它的语法比JSON更简洁,适合描述复杂的数据结构。
在Ubuntu上配置和使用Swagger时,你可以通过编辑Swagger规范文件(通常是swagger.yaml
或swagger.json
)来定义API接口、数据模型、参数等信息。例如,使用Swagger Editor导入swagger.yaml
或swagger.json
文件后,可以查看和测试API接口。
如果你使用的是基于Spring Boot的应用程序,并希望配置Swagger,可以参考以下步骤:
pom.xml
文件中添加Springfox相关的依赖。SwaggerConfig.java
)来配置Swagger。http://localhost:8080/swagger-ui.html
来查看Swagger文档。以上信息提供了关于Ubuntu上Swagger支持的数据格式以及如何在Spring Boot应用中配置和使用Swagger的概述。